Ingredients
– 4 cups all-purpose flour
– 1/4 cup granulated sugar
– 2 1/4 teaspoons instant yeast (1 packet)
– 1 teaspoon salt
– 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
– 1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g
– 1/2 teaspoon ground allspice
– 1/4 cup unsalted butter, softened
– 1 cup whole milk, warmed
– 2 large eggs
– 1 cup mixed dried fruit (like raisins, currants, or sultanas)
– 1/2 cup candied peel (optional)
– 1/4 cup water (for the glaze)
– 1/4 cup apricot jam (for the glaze)
– 1/2 cup icing sugar (for the cross)
Instructions
Creating Hot Cross Buns can be straightforward if you follow these simple steps:
1. Mix Dry Ingredients: In a large bowl, combine the flour, sugar, yeast, salt, cinnamon, nutmeg, and allspice.
2. Combine Wet Ingredients: In another bowl, whisk together the warm milk, butter, and eggs until well combined.
3. Form the Dough: Gradually add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ients, mixing until a shaggy dough forms.
4. Knead the Dough: Transfer the dough to a floured surface and knead for about 8-10 minutes until smooth and elastic.
5. Add Dried Fruit: Gently fold in the mixed dried fruit and candied peel until evenly distributed.
6. First Rise: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over with a damp cloth, and let it rise in a warm place until doubled in size (about 1 hour).
7. Shape the Buns: Punch down the dough and divide it into 12 equal pieces. Shape each piece into a smooth ball and place them on a greased baking tray.
8. Second Rise: Cover the buns with a cloth and let them rise again until they have doubled in size (about 30 minutes).
9.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) while the buns are rising.
10. Prepare the Cross: In a small bowl, mix icing sugar with water to create a thick paste. Transfer it to a piping bag (or a plastic bag with the corner snipped off).
11. Bake: Once the buns have risen, pipe crosses on top and b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es until golden brown.
12. Glaze the Buns: As the buns cool, heat apricot jam and water in a small saucepan until melted. Brush the glaze over the warm buns for a shiny finish.
13. Cool: Allow the buns to cool on a wire rack for 10-15 minutes before serving.
